Output 46e2d44bbebf156fedaa1364bd06917c6f33e4c32641b2c761c7df3f220afb0e:13

value
17000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db07c00cb2e91d2b26ee222d1de4d9b5bfcf51a OP_EQUAL
address
3G4oS1cLF28tHBmXWMDyF6JL281yg1whpc
transaction
46e2d44bbebf156fedaa1364bd06917c6f33e4c32641b2c761c7df3f220afb0e
spent
true